Quantitative trait locus analysis of leaf dissection in tomato using Lycopersicon pennellii segmental introgression lines.
Genetics. 2003 Nov; 165(3):1541-50
Holtan HE, Hake S. Genetics. 2003 Nov; 165(3):1541-50
In one of the handful of analyses of between-species differences in morphology, QTL (quantitive trait locus) analysis identifies genomic regions that are responsible for between-species differences in leaf morphology between Lycopersicon species.
